Bass River Recreation Area
Bass River Recreation Area is a beautiful park located along the Grand River in Ottawa County, Michigan. With 3.5 miles of river frontage, this park is a popular destination for outdoor enthusiasts. Visitors can enjoy activities such as boating, fishing, hiking, mountain biking, horseback riding, and hunting. The park features over 8 miles of trails that traverse diverse habitats, making it perfect for hiking, cross-country skiing, snowshoeing, horseback riding, and mountain biking. To reach the park, simply head east on Lake Michigan Drive (M-45) from US-31 for 7 miles, then go north on 104th Avenue for 3.4 miles. Look for a gravel road on the east side of 104th Avenue.

Arcadia Dunes: The C.S. Mott Nature Preserve
Arcadia Dunes: The C.S. Mott Nature Preserve is a stunning park and tourist attraction located at Gilbert Road in Arcadia, Michigan, United States. Spanning over 3800 acres across Benzie County and Manistee County, this preserve offers 20 trail miles for visitors to explore and enjoy. Managed by the Grand Traverse Regional Land Conservancy, Arcadia Dunes provides a wide range of recreational activities such as hiking, snowshoeing, bird watching, mountain biking, and hunting. The preserve is open from dawn until dusk, allowing visitors to immerse themselves in the diverse landscapes of dunes, forests, and working farms.

Maplehurst Natural Area
Maplehurst Natural Area is a stunning 389-acre park located in Kewadin, Michigan. This beautiful property, protected by the Grand Traverse Regional Land Conservancy, features a mix of steep hardwood forests, open meadows, and the picturesque Lake Maplehurst. Once home to the beloved Camp Maplehurst, this area offers excellent views of Torch Lake, Elk Lake, and Grand Traverse Bay. Visitors can enjoy a diverse trail system that opened to the public in 2019.
